Output 58d72a4e6c3afd78beb88e010f2992a721e82343eb1a98baf7cfefe8ca76e757:1

value
51925554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e96d977b48c55bb8c0ad70d33eaeb9c86784f12 OP_EQUAL
address
37PxXeFV3gRyCCKHgPsWTDvvhzjTecGLio
transaction
58d72a4e6c3afd78beb88e010f2992a721e82343eb1a98baf7cfefe8ca76e757
spent
true